>> `jhsdb jstack --mixed` with coredump cannot resolve function symbol which has `.cold` attribute.
>>
>>
>> ----------------- 120485 -----------------
>> "Thread-0" #24 prio=5 tid=0x00007f50dc1aa7c0 nid=120485 waiting on condition [0x00007f50c0d1a000]
>> java.lang.Thread.State: TIMED_WAITING (sleeping)
>> JavaThread state: _thread_blocked
>> 0x00007f50e4710735 __GI_abort + 0x8b
>> 0x00007f50e1e01f33 ????????
>>
>>
>> 0x7f50e1e01f33 was `os::abort(bool, void const*, void const*) [clone .cold]` and I could see it in GDB. However it has `.cold` suffix, it means the code has been relocated as ["cold" function](https://gcc.gnu.org/onlinedocs/gcc/Common-Function-Attributes.html#index-cold-function-attribute). In GDB, we can see the code in another area from function body as following:
>>
>>
>> (gdb) disas 0x7f50e1e01f2e, 0x7f50e1e01f34
>> Dump of assembler code from 0x7f50e1e01f2e to 0x7f50e1e01f34:
>> 0x00007f50e1e01f2e <_ZN2os5abortEbPKvS1_.cold+0>: call 0x7f50e1e01010 <abort at plt>
>> => 0x00007f50e1e01f33: nop
>> End of assembler dump.
>>
>>
>> libsaproc.so checks address range to resolve symbol whether the address is in between `start` and `start + size - 1`. As you can see in assembler dump, the code in `.cold` section is `call` instruction, thus IP points next `nop`, thus we should allow address range between `start` and `start + size`.
>>
>> After this PR, you can see the right symbol as following:
>>
>>
>> ----------------- 120485 -----------------
>> "Thread-0" #24 prio=5 tid=0x00007f50dc1aa7c0 nid=120485 waiting on condition [0x00007f50c0d1a000]
>> java.lang.Thread.State: TIMED_WAITING (sleeping)
>> JavaThread state: _thread_blocked
>> 0x00007f50e4710735 __GI_abort + 0x8b
>> 0x00007f50e1e01f33 os::abort(bool, void const*, void const*) [clone .cold] + 0x5
